Transaction 16c59a32bdcbc26d03cf2a71fd5bb3defc41e1f52f94766611d4e935ef0811b8

1 Input
2 Outputs
  • 16c59a32bdcbc26d03cf2a71fd5bb3defc41e1f52f94766611d4e935ef0811b8:0
  • value  458174
    address  1ArZJTbNL2x6MFHGGZvovxx8isa8DBUFMA
  • 16c59a32bdcbc26d03cf2a71fd5bb3defc41e1f52f94766611d4e935ef0811b8:1
  • value  4750453
    address  33o8XNfzEsZSx3aCFJuynZqm6662JCmrtC